+Aspeed SGPIO controller Device Tree Bindings
+-------------------------------------------
+
+This SGPIO controller is for ASPEED AST2500 SoC, it supports up to 80 full 
+featured Serial GPIOs. Each of the Serial GPIO pins can be programmed to 
+support the following options:
+- Support interrupt option for each input port and various interrupt 
+  sensitivity option (level-high, level-low, edge-high, edge-low)
+- Support reset tolerance option for each output port
+- Directly connected to APB bus and its shift clock is from APB bus clock
+  divided by a programmable value.
+- Co-work with external signal-chained TTL components (74LV165/74LV595)
+
+
+Required properties:
+
+- compatible           : Either "aspeed,ast2400-sgpio" or 
"aspeed,ast2500-sgpio"
+
+- #gpio-cells          : Should be two
+                         - First cell is the GPIO line number
+                         - Second cell is used to specify optional
+                           parameters (unused)
+
+- reg                  : Address and length of the register set for the device
+- gpio-controller      : Marks the device node as a GPIO controller.
+- interrupts           : Interrupt specifier (see interrupt bindings for
+                         details)
+
+- interrupt-controller : Mark the GPIO controller as an interrupt-controller
+
+- nr-gpios             : number of GPIO pins to serialise. 
+                         (should be multiple of 8, up to 80 pins; 0 if not 
used)
+
+- clocks               : A phandle to the APB clock for SGPM clock division
+
+- bus-frequency        : SGPM CLK frequency, derived from APB bus clock by a 
programmable devisor
+
+
+The sgpio and interrupt properties are further described in their respective 
bindings documentation:
+
+- Documentation/devicetree/bindings/sgpio/gpio.txt
+- Documentation/devicetree/bindings/interrupt-controller/interrupts.txt
+
+  Example:
+       sgpio@1e780200 {
+               #gpio-cells = <2>;
+               compatible = "aspeed,ast2500-sgpio";
+               gpio-controller;
+               interrupts = <40>;
+               reg = <0x1e780200 0x0100>;
+               clocks = <&syscon ASPEED_CLK_APB>;
+               interrupt-controller;
+               nr-gpios = <8>;
+               bus-frequency = <12000000>;
+       };

> 
> This appears to be a statement about the driver implementation, but bindings 
> documents are about 
> describing hardware. Reading the datasheet it actually appears the ASPEED 
> SGPIO hardware comes up 
> in what is "technically" a forbidden state (equivalent to `nr-gpios = <0>;`), 
> though the device is also 
> disabled at this point, so it's probably moot. The point is the true default 
> value from a hardware 
> perspective is 0, not 80, so if we're going to talk about default values, 0 
> would be more appropriate. 
> However:
> 
> You've also listed nr-gpios under the "Required properties" header, but the 
> description suggests it's 
> optional. It's either one or the other, please lets be clear about it. On 
> that front, lets make it nr-gpios 
> *not* optional (i.e. make it
> required) thus force the specification of how many SGPIOs we want to emit on 
> the bus. This value is 
> coupled to the platform design, so I don't think there's ever a scenario 
> where we want nr-gpios to take a 
> default value.

> Again here with the default value - SGPM CLK period is derived from PCLK by 
> the expression `period = 
> PCLK * 2 *(GPIO254[31:16] + 1)`, where GPIO254's initialisation state is 
> `GPIO254[31:16] = 0`, which 
> gives a default SGPM bus frequency of PCLK / 2. This is likely not going to 
> be 1MHz (more like ~12MHz).
> 
> Lets just make the property required. That way we avoid any ambiguity about 
> the bus frequency and 
> thus don't need words about defaults that turn out to be about the driver, 
> not about the hardware.
